  11. I reparied the many cracks in my fronts with gell coat filler, you can get it in tubes, worked really well. Also put a bit of P40/fibreglass on the inside behind the worse damage. Dremmelled the cracks out first, going right through the gell coat, filled & sanded. Gellcoat filler sands really well, didn't need to use any futher fillers. Scotchbrited the whole wing, used standard grey primer followed by a couple of rattle cans, looks great!
